Introduction to Sensor Pavers:
Sensor Pavers are sophisticated construction tools widely used in road and asphalt paving operations. These paver machines are meant to lay asphalt or concrete smoothly and properly, assuring the paved surface's precise thickness, width, and levelness. Apart from these, the pavers have the potential to include numerous sensors and technologies that improve the efficiency and accuracy of the paving process.
Also, sensor pavers can improve the efficiency of the paving operation. With their advanced technologies, they can work at higher speeds while maintaining accuracy. This results in faster completion of projects and reduced labour costs.
These electrical sensors are capable of measuring and detecting numerous factors in real-time. By continuously monitoring these elements, these pavers may make fast modifications to ensure precise and consistent paving.
Hence, Sensor pavers play an important role in enhancing the accuracy, efficiency, and quality of asphalt and concrete paving processes. These machines provide accurate control and monitoring of the paving process by incorporating numerous sensors and technologies, resulting in durable and well-constructed road surfaces.
Types of Sensor Pavers:
Let’s have a look at the various types of sensor pavers:
- Sonic Sensor Pavers: These pavers use sonic beams to measure the distance between the paver and the current surface's reference point. These sensor pavers are ideal for paving surfaces that have changing elevations or undulations.
- Grade Sensor Pavers: These pavers use grade sensors to compare the elevation of the current surface to the required grade or slope for the pavement. These pavers ensure that the paved surface satisfies the prescribed specifications by precisely managing the grade.
- 3D Machine Control Pavers: To produce exact paving results, these control pavers use advanced technology such as GPS or laser systems. These control pavers are extremely precise and efficient, eliminating the need for manual measurements and changes.
- Thermal Sensor Pavers: These pavers use infrared temperature sensors to monitor and adjust the temperature of the asphalt or concrete mix as it is laid. This sensor pavers aid in the prevention of difficulties such as under or over-compaction, which can have an impact on the durability and quality of the pavement.
- Material Feed Sensor Pavers: These pavers have sensors that monitor the flow and distribution of the asphalt or concrete mix from the hopper to the screed. These feed sensor pavers aid in the maintenance of a smooth, consistent pavement surface.
Sensor Paver vs Traditional Pavers:
As previously said, sensor pavers are outfitted with innovative technologies and sensors that improve the efficiency and accuracy of the paving process. To understand the differences between sensor pavers and regular pavers, consider the following:
- When it comes to paving asphalt or concrete, sensor pavers are extremely exact and accurate. Traditional pavers need manual measurements and modifications, which can be inaccurate and inconsistent.
- Sensor pavers are intended to improve the efficiency of the paving process by automating a variety of tasks. Traditional pavers may necessitate more human labour and are generally slower to complete the paving task.
- Sensor pavers offer improved quality control during the paving process. Traditional pavers rely more on operator expertise and manual modifications, which might result in differences in finished surface quality.
- Sensor pavers provide increased adaptability due to their ability to incorporate various types of sensors and technologies. Traditional pavers have fewer technical features and may be less adaptable to difficult paving projects.
- Sensor pavers are often more expensive than ordinary pavers due to advanced technology and extra functionality. However, their greater efficiency and precision can result in long-term cost savings.
- Sensor pavers outperform regular pavers in terms of precision, efficiency, quality control, adaptability, and long-term cost-effectiveness.
Applications of Sensor Pavers:
Sensor pavers have numerous applications in road and pavement construction. Here are some popular sensor paver applications:
- Sensor pavers are widely employed in road construction projects. They can pave long lengths of highway with precision height, slope, and thickness control.
- They are essential in the building and resurfacing of airport runways.
- These pavers are often used in the construction of parking lots for both commercial and residential uses.
- Also they are used in the construction and repair of streets and roads, including metropolitan highways and country roads.
- These pavers are used in the construction of bicycle pathways, pedestrian walkways, and recreational trails.
- They are used in the construction of industrial structures like warehouses, distribution centers, and manufacturing plants.
- Sensor pavers are also utilised for resurfacing and repair work.
- Therefore, sensor pavers are adaptable machines with numerous applications in road and pavement building.
Benefits of Sensor Pavers:
Sensor pavers have various advantages in road and pavement building projects. Here are some of the primary advantages of employing sensor pavers:
- Sensor pavers use modern sensors and technology to provide precise control over elevation, slope, and thickness during the paving process.
- They improve efficiency and productivity by automating several components of the paving process, lowering the need for manual labour and enhancing overall efficiency.
- Using sensors in pavers allows for continuous monitoring and input, allowing for greater quality control throughout the paving process.
- While sensor pavers may have a higher upfront cost than standard pavers, they can result in long-term cost savings.
- They help to make roads safer by generating smooth, level driving surfaces.
- These pavers can be outfitted with a variety of sensors, allowing them to be versatile and adaptable to diverse paving projects.
- These pavers help to ensure environmental sustainability in a variety of ways. They assist conserve resources by optimising material consumption and decreasing waste.
